President Assad Appoints Ali Mahmoud Abbas as New Minister of Defense

Syria Minister of Defense Major General Ali Mahmoud Abbas وزير الدفاع السوري علي محمود عباس

Syrian President Bashar Assad issued Decree 115 dated 28 April 2022 appointing Ali Mahmoud Abbas as minister of defense, Mr. Abbas replaces General Ali Abdullah Ayoub (70 years old) who completed more than 4 years in his post.

Major General Ali Mahmoud Abbas (64 years old) hails from a small village in Damascus countryside, he’s a graduate of the Syrian Arab Army’s Armor School.

The Syrian president is the head of the ministers’ cabinet and the commander in chief of the Syrian armed forces, he swears to protect the constitution before the People’s Assembly (Syria’s Parliament), he is in charge of the formation of the ministers’ council, the Syrian cabinet, while the prime minister leads under his supervision. Ministers are only required to swear before the president to preserve the constitution while at the same time, they can be questioned and relieved from duty by a majority of votes of the MPs, there were incidents of removing several ministers by the Syrian Assembly for corruption and misconduct of their duties, and in one case, the entire cabinet was fired by the Parliament.
